GE records huge Q3 loss on Baker Hughes sale
General Electric increased industrial product and service sales 1 percent in the third quarter, but overall revenue was pulled down by its GE Capital division in Norwalk which the conglomerate continues to shrink one year into the tenure of CEO Larry Culp Jr.
GE recorded a $9.5 billion loss for the quarter, most of it to account for GE ceding ownership of the oil field services company Baker Hughes which GE acquired in 2017 a year after former CEO Jeff Immelt moved GE’s headquarters to Boston from Fairfield.
